Becker Grand Prix vs. Something Newer
So, I just found out from sleepstar that my car originally came with a Becker Grand Prix (there is nothing there now). I've heard some say that the sound quality from these players is terrible, and that even a base model from Target or Best Buy can sound better. However, I hate the look of an aftermarket player in these cars. This prompts me to ask two questions:
1) Do the complainers just have bad sound because the player is 30 years old? Would a Grand Prix in good shape sound fine? 2) The sound system in the Corolla is more than adequate for me. Would a Grand Prix sound significantly worse than that?

There's going to be a lot more factors than just the head unit that determines the sound quality of the stereo. The other major limiting factor in these cars is the speakers. The dash spots only allow for like a 3 1/2 or 4 in speakers, and then the rear deck allows for maybe 5 1/4.
Car audio technology has come way far since these cars were built. The 2004 Corolla probably has a fairly decent speaker system in it and a much more modern head unit. In short, a newer head unit may sound much better than an old Becker, will probably be much cheaper, and have many more features. However, unless you try to do some speaker upgrades, you may not get much more out of one head unit than the other, although the newer one would still have more potential. That's not to say you can't upgrade the speakers as well. If you pick your speakers wisely, even in the small sizes the stock locations allow for, you can get decent sound from there. However, I can appreciate your concern with the look of newer head units in these cars. They have such a classic look on the inside, and it seems most of the entry level modern head units look like something out of The Last Starfighter or something. When I did my custom stereo install, I found an early 90's Alpine, from the old school days of custom car audio. Well made, good quality sound with a simple classic look.

the BIGGEST limiting factor on the OE stereo is the speakers for sure.
dash speakers are 4.5" nearly impossible to purchase in the US... most cars had no tweeter, or center channel, and no low front speakers at all. a well designed balanced set of quality speakers will make the OE becker unit sound like a symphony.
